#d7e513 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d7e513 is composed of 84.3% red, 89.8%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.7%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 64 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 48.6%. #d7e513 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ff26 with #afcb00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#d7e513

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0c01 is the darkest color, while #fefef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7e513

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7c7c is the less saturated color, while #dfef09 is the most saturated one.
